A modern, high rise, grey sandstone building in the heart of the city.
The medium size functional rooms are completed with en suite bathrooms, central heating/air-conditioning, direct dial telephones, mini fridge, writing desk, TV with satellite channels & in house movie channel.
The Tipu Sultan is open every day for lunch and dinner, offering a choice of Indian, Arabic and international dishes. The restaurant is decorated with ornate ceramic and beaten metal panneling in a style reminiscent of bygone Rajastan palaces. The Lobby Cafe serves 24 hours light meals and snacks as well as the daily breakfast buffet.
A small lobby with the reception to the right and the Lobby Cafe to the left.
Overlooking the main intersection of Ahmad Al-Jaber Street and Mubarak Al-Kabeer Street, the hotel is at the heart of the commercial district and within easy walking distance of Kuwait City's souks, shopping malls and restaurants.
